Filing 5 ORDER OF SERVICE: The Court dismisses Plaintiff's claims against Metropolitan Hospital. See 28 U.S.C. 1915(e)(2)(B)(ii). The Clerk of Court is directed to add NYC Health + Hospitals as a Defendant under Fed. R. Civ. P. 21. The Clerk of Court is instructed to issue summonses, complete the USM-285 forms with the addresses for NYC Health + Hospitals and Patrolman Rivera, and deliver to the U.S. Marshals Service all documents necessary to effect service on these defendants. The Court certifies under 28 U.S.C. 1915(a)(3) that any appeal from this order would not be taken in good faith, and therefore IFP status is denied for the purpose of an appeal. Cf. Coppedge v. United States, 369 U.S. 438, 444-45 (1962) (holding that an appellant demonstrates good faith when he seeks review of a nonfrivolous issue). The Clerk of Court is directed to mail an information package to Plaintiff. NYC Health + Hospitals added. Metropolitan Hospital terminated. (Signed by Judge Andrew L. Carter, Jr on 4/26/2022) (ate) Transmission to Pro Se Assistants for processing. |
